#ba1738 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ba1738 is composed of 72.9% red, 9%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.6% magenta, 69.9% yellow and 27.1% black. It has a hue angle of 347.9 degrees, a saturation of 78% and a lightness of 41%. #ba1738 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2e70 with #750000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#ba1738 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ba1738 has RGB values of R:186, G:23,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.88, Y:0.7,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 12195640.

Shades and Tints of #ba1738
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b0103 is the darkest color, while #fef9f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#ba1738
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6a6768 is the less saturated color, while #ca072e is the most saturated one.
